MySQL提示“too many connections“错误怎么解决
发表于:2025-01-16 作者:千家信息网编辑
千家信息网最后更新 2025年01月16日,本篇内容介绍了"MySQL提示"too many connections"错误怎么解决"的有关知识,在实际案例的操作过程中,不少人都会遇到这样的困境,接下来就让小编带领大家学习一下如何处理这些情况吧!
千家信息网最后更新 2025年01月16日MySQL提示“too many connections“错误怎么解决
本篇内容介绍了"MySQL提示"too many connections"错误怎么解决"的有关知识,在实际案例的操作过程中,不少人都会遇到这样的困境,接下来就让小编带领大家学习一下如何处理这些情况吧!希望大家仔细阅读,能够学有所成!
发现问题
最近使用mysql5.7的时候连接公司系统数据库时发现提示报错,出现mysql too many connection 的异常。经过查询发现是mysql的系统自带的连接数太小,连接的线程超过系统配置导致出现错误。
解决过程
1. 首先登录mysql终端,输入show variables like max_connections,查看最大连接数。
修改最大连接数:set GLOBAL max_connections=1000,配置好之后再次查看最大连接数的量。
2. 超过连接数的原因,是mysql的连接数保持时间太长。可以修改一下保活机制show global variables like 'wait_timeout' ,就是最大睡眠时间。
修改一下 set global wait_timeout=300; 自动杀死线程。
3. 刚刚的配置是临时修改,重启mysql会失效。可以通过修改mysql的配置/etc/my.cnf。
group_concat_max_len = 10240# 最大睡眠时间wait_timeout=300# 超时时间设置interactive_timeout = 500
修改完毕后,重启mysql5.7即可。
在任务管理器找到MySQL,右键重新启动。
mysql限制最大连接数的原因
原因时因为底层的linux操作系统把进程可以打开的文件句柄数限制为1024了,导致mysql最大连接数时214
"MySQL提示"too many connections"错误怎么解决"的内容就介绍到这里了,感谢大家的阅读。如果想了解更多行业相关的知识可以关注网站,小编将为大家输出更多高质量的实用文章!
最大
时间
系统
配置
错误
提示
原因
内容
更多
知识
线程
过程
睡眠
限制
实用
学有所成
接下来
操作系统
任务
公司
数据库的安全要保护哪些东西
数据库安全各自的含义是什么
生产安全数据库录入
数据库的安全性及管理
数据库安全策略包含哪些
海淀数据库安全审计系统
建立农村房屋安全信息数据库
易用的数据库客户端支持安全管理
连接数据库失败ssl安全错误
数据库的锁怎样保障安全
越秀服务器运维服务找哪家
治愈率最低的数据库
与主机服务器连接不佳
做服务器的app
网络安全防骗主题教育班会
网络安全法是什么时候起实施的
软件开发方向需要用哪些软件
服务器跑虚拟机
网络安全需要培训吗
郑州领牛网络技术有限公司
数据库普通索引和聚簇索引
手机手机软件开发
有服务器吗
石家庄闪客网络技术
多措并举提升网络安全
章丘党建设计软件开发系统
网络安全的b端
注册ipadid服务器出错
c语言 怎样换行输入数据库
护苗网络安全教育片
拿到一个项目怎么连接数据库
软件开发三年以上工作经历证明
pe系统支持服务器
网络安全预防工作包括
勇者大冒险服务器
成都百汇网络技术有限公司
长沙餐饮软件开发
章丘党建设计软件开发系统
软件开发对英语有要求吗
软件开发中最重要的事情